Types of Ignition Key Replacement The car key with a blade is the simplest to use. It's as simple as inserting it into the ignition lock cylinder and you're ready to go. Keys like this are typically used in older cars, however the newer models have transponder chips that must be programmed into your car in order to work. It is common to replace these keys at an auto dealership or locksmith. The VIN number of your vehicle can be used to make a new key. ...
